Autonomous Valet Dispatch and Queue Optimization

In the fast-paced Miami hospitality market, valet bottlenecks directly impact guest satisfaction and property reputation. Traditional dispatch relies on manual radio communication, which is prone to human error and latency. For a firm managing 65+ locations, inconsistent wait times represent a significant operational risk. By leveraging AI to predict peak demand based on local events and historical traffic patterns, Parksman can reallocate staff dynamically. This reduces idle labor costs during lulls and prevents service degradation during high-volume surges, ensuring consistent, premium service levels across diverse property types.

Up to 20% improvement in vehicle retrieval speedUrban Mobility Logistics Research
The agent integrates with real-time site traffic data and property event calendars. It continuously monitors vehicle retrieval requests and staff location, automatically re-routing personnel to high-demand staging areas. It communicates via mobile interface with on-site staff, providing predictive alerts on incoming surges, allowing the manager to adjust staffing levels before a bottleneck occurs.

AI-Driven Revenue Reconciliation and Audit

Revenue leakage is a chronic issue in high-volume parking management, often stemming from manual ticket reconciliation discrepancies and human error in cash handling. For a growing regional operator, scaling manual audits is inefficient and prone to oversight. AI-driven reconciliation provides a scalable solution to ensure every transaction is captured and accounted for. This is critical for maintaining transparency with property owners and maximizing margins in a competitive market where every percentage point of revenue retention contributes directly to the bottom line.

5-8% increase in captured transaction revenueParking Industry Revenue Management Standards
The agent continuously ingests data from point-of-sale systems, manual ticket logs, and gate sensors. It performs cross-referencing to identify anomalies, such as missing tickets, unauthorized discounts, or cash discrepancies. It generates daily automated reports and flags specific transactions for human review, reducing the need for manual audit labor.

Predictive Maintenance for Parking Infrastructure

Equipment downtime, such as malfunctioning gate arms or payment kiosks, disrupts operations and causes guest frustration. In a 24/7 hospitality environment, reactive repairs are costly and often require emergency service fees. Predictive maintenance allows Parksman to shift from reactive to proactive, ensuring high uptime for essential infrastructure. This approach preserves the premium brand image of the properties managed and reduces the overall long-term capital expenditure on hardware repairs, providing a significant competitive advantage when bidding for new high-profile contracts.

15-25% reduction in equipment repair costsFacility Management Technology Assessment
The agent monitors sensor data from gate arms, ticket machines, and lighting systems. By analyzing vibration, power draw, and error logs, it predicts component failure before it occurs. It then automatically triggers maintenance tickets for the internal team or third-party vendors, ensuring parts are ordered and repairs scheduled during off-peak hours.

Automated Staff Scheduling and Labor Compliance

Managing 400+ associates across 65 locations requires complex scheduling that accounts for labor laws, employee preferences, and fluctuating demand. Manual scheduling is time-consuming and often fails to optimize for cost or coverage. AI-powered scheduling ensures optimal staffing levels while minimizing overtime and ensuring compliance with local labor regulations. This improves employee retention by providing predictable schedules and reduces administrative burden on site managers, allowing them to focus on guest experience and property relations.

10-15% reduction in overtime labor spendHospitality Labor Efficiency Benchmarks
The agent ingests historical occupancy data, event calendars, and employee availability. It generates optimized shift schedules that balance cost-efficiency with service requirements. It handles shift-swap requests, tracks certifications, and ensures compliance with local labor laws, alerting management only when human intervention is required for complex scheduling conflicts.

Intelligent Incident and Risk Mitigation

Parking facilities are high-risk environments for accidents and liability claims. Rapid and accurate incident reporting is essential for risk mitigation and insurance compliance. Currently, delays in reporting or incomplete documentation can lead to inflated claims. An AI agent ensures that all incidents are documented immediately with standardized data, photos, and witness statements. This standardization reduces the time and cost associated with insurance claims and provides a defensible audit trail for property owners, reinforcing Parksman's reputation as a reliable and professional partner.

30% faster incident resolution timeCommercial Insurance Risk Analytics
When an incident is reported, the agent guides the staff member through a digital checklist, ensuring all necessary photos, witness details, and descriptions are captured. It automatically categorizes the incident, notifies the relevant management and insurance contacts, and compiles a comprehensive, time-stamped report ready for submission, ensuring compliance and minimizing liability exposure.
